Optimal Fan Direction for Cooling Your Home

TL;DR: For summer cooling, your ceiling fan blades should spin counterclockwise to push air down, creating a wind-chill effect. Supply Vent vs Return Vent: HVAC Balance Guide

At its core, the difference between a supply vent vs return vent is simple: one pushes conditioned air into a room, and the other pulls stale air out.
